I am creating a tree diagram to explain to my supervisor the different roles in confluence cloud.

However I am a bit confused regarding the Confluence Administrators. Until now I believed that the System Administrator (1) is above all in the hierarchy, followed by the confluence administrator (2), space admin (3), user (4), and lastly guests (5).

However Confluence Administrators seem to have the same rights as the system manager. Could that be true?

You do not have access to system administration on Cloud, only Atlassian can do that.  There are only "confluence administrators" on your side.

There are another group though - site administrators can administrate the users of the site as a whole (so Confluence, Jira, Bitbucket and so on).  They are usually administrators of the systems as well, but they don't have to be.

Yes.  Jira admin is a bit more complex than Confluence admin on server/DC, but for Cloud, the same basic principles apply.  Site admins look after your Cloud site (with all the apps you have).  Confluence admins look after your Confluence only.  In most cases though, we admins are the same people.

TLDR: Your understanding is right.

If other people land on this question, then on Cloud, we have:

  • Atlassian admins
  • Site Admins
  • Confluence / Jira / Bitbucket Admins
  • Space / Project / Project Admins
